Before we deep-dive, here’s your quick-reference cheat sheet:
| Component | Purpose | Quick Tips |
|---|---|---|
| Research Design | Frames overall study strategy | Match design to your research questions |
| Participant Selection | Ensures representative data | Justify sampling size and approach |
| Instruments | Collects observations or responses | Pilot test questions to avoid confusion |
| Procedures | Documents step-by-step actions | Use clear, numbered steps |
| Data Analysis | Transforms data into insights | Predefine software and validity thresholds |
| Ethics and Reliability | Safeguards integrity and reproducibility | Draft consent forms and run reliability tests early |

Map each research question to a design so your methodology stays tightly focused. That way, reviewers won’t be left guessing why you chose X over Y.
Keep a log explaining every choice. Transparency beats vagueness any day.
| Strategy | Pros | Cons |
|---|---|---|
| Simple Random | Unbiased | Can be costly |
| Stratified | Captures subgroups | Requires known strata |
| Purposive | Targets niche groups | Not generalizable |

Got burning questions on how to write research methodology? This FAQ has you covered.
Methodology vs Method
A methodology is your research roadmap—laying out the overall approach—while methods are the actual techniques you use for data collection and analysis.
Section Length
Aim for 15–25% of your total word count, but always check your target journal’s guidelines.
Sampling Strategies
Probabilistic sampling for generalizable findings; purposive or snowball sampling for niche or hard-to-reach groups.
Validity & Reliability
Pretest instruments, spell out your coding scheme, run checks like Cohen’s kappa, and document every decision for transparency.
